Gli Ultimi Rivolgimenti Italiani: Mémorie Storiche Con Documenti Inediti, by Marchese Filippo Antonio Galterio, offers a firsthand account of the tumultuous period of Italian unification and the political upheavals that defined the 19th century. This historical memoir provides invaluable insights into the events and personalities that shaped modern Italy, enriched by previously unpublished documents that shed new light on critical moments. Galterio’s perspective as a nobleman provides a unique lens through which to view the social, political, and cultural shifts of his time. This book is an essential resource for historians, scholars, and anyone interested in understanding the complex forces that led to the creation of a unified Italy. The detailed observations and primary source materials make it a compelling read for those seeking a deeper understanding of this pivotal era.
